Conduit is providing the connection between what we should be doing and what ultimately gets done. Our hosts celebrate that they "Can" do it and explore the unique ways others do it as well. Hosted by Kathy Campbell and Jay Miller.

What is Conduit about and what kind of topics does it cover?

This podcast focuses on the intersection of productivity, personal growth, and community building. The engaging hosts share relatable anecdotes while discussing various challenges faced in tech-oriented roles and personal lives, offering practical advice on managing productivity in a light-hearted manner. Unique themes like 'body grief', embracing the mundane, and the importance of self-care come into play, providing listeners with insights that extend beyond traditional productivity tips. The enjoyable banter between the hosts, along with the inclusion of community voices and real-life experiences, creates a relatable atmosphere that resonates with a diverse audience eager for both inspiration and actionable knowledge.
